Troubleshooting
- Unable to connect the PhotoTrackr
- Make sure PhotoTrackr is connected to the computer via the supplied USB cable
- If the PhotoTrackr is already connected to the computer but still can’t be detected in the software, unplug the PhotoTrackr, wait a few seconds, plug in the PhotoTrackr, restart the PhotoTrackr application and try again. You might also need to restart your computer or try a different USB port.
- Error message “Can’t detect GPS tracker’s COM port, please set the COM port manually” shows up when trying to download trip record or change hardware settings
- Unplug the PhotoTrackr from the computer, wait a few seconds, plug in the PhotoTrackr and try again.
- If the program were still unable to detect the COM port of the PhotoTrackr, the COM port can be set manually. To find out what COM port the PhotoTrackr is using, go to Control Panel->System->Hardware tab->Device Manager, then double click on the Ports (COM & LPT), the port number will be shown next to the title GiSTEQ PhotoTrackr . For example, GiSTEQ PhotoTrackr (COM9) indicates the PhotoTrackr is currently using COM9.
- You might also need to restart your computer or try a different USB port.

- Unable to obtain GPS times during camera time synchronization
- Take the PhotoTrackr to open sky and wait for the PhotoTrackr to acquire a GPS fix then try again. Details steps are described in Section IV.2.ii
- Unable to see the maps where the photo is located
- Make sure the photo has associated location information.
- Make sure the PhotoTrackr program is running at a computer that has internet connections.
- Make sure you have obtained the Google Map API key (refer to Section IV.2.v)
- Unable obtain a Google Map API Key. How should I reset the Google Map API screen?
- Go to Settings
- Click Software Tab
- Delete all the code in Google Map API Key option
- Click OK to save
- Click on any sample trips to trigger the Google Map API screen
- Sign in with your google account
